In the following table, the numbers in the column headed "Distinctness of Image" are thus translated: 3, good; 2, fair; 1, poor. These numbers do not, however, show the relative weights of the observations.
The numbers contained in the columns headed "Position of Deflected Image," "Position of Slit," and displacement of image in divisions were obtained as described in the paragraph headed "Micrometer," page 120.
The column headed "B" contains the number of "beats" per second between the electric Vt₂ fork and the standard Vt3 as explained in the paragraph headed "Measurement of the Speed of Rotation." The column headed "Cor." contains the correction of the rate of the standard fork for the difference in temperature of experiment and 65° Fahr., for which temperature the rate was found. The numbers in the column headed "Number of revolutions per second" were found by applying the corrections in the two preceding columns to the rate of the standard, as explained in the same paragraph.
The "radius of measurement" is the distance between the front face of the revolving mirror and the cross-hair of the micrometer.
The numbers in the column headed "Value of one turn of the screw" were taken from the table, page 127.

In the last two sets of June 13, the micrometer was fixed at 113.41 and 112.14 respectively. The image was bisected by the cross-hair, and kept as nearly as possible in this place, meantime counting the number of seconds required for the image of the revolving mirror to complete 60 oscillations. In other words, instead of measuring the deflection, the speed of rotation was measured. In column 7 for these two sets, the numbers 11 and 6 are the differences between the greatest and the smallest number of seconds observed.
In finding the mean value of V from the table, the sets are all given the same weight. The difference between the result thus obtained and that from any system of weights is small, and may be neglected.
